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Old Harbor

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Old Harbor, Alaska.

Q1.What are the unique considerations for funeral services in Old Harbor, Alaska, given its remote location?

Due to Old Harbor's remote location on Kodiak Island, funeral homes often coordinate with air or sea transport for remains and family members, and may have limited on-site facilities. Services might need to accommodate weather delays and work closely with regional providers in Kodiak or Anchorage for certain arrangements. Planning ahead is crucial to manage logistics in this isolated community.

Q2.How do Alaska state regulations impact burial options in Old Harbor?

Alaska state law requires a burial permit and compliance with local zoning, which in Old Harbor may involve the Old Harbor Native Corporation or city ordinances for land use. Given the terrain and permafrost, traditional ground burial can be challenging, so many families opt for above-ground vaults or cremation. It's important to consult with a local funeral director who understands both state rules and village-specific practices.

Q3.What types of funeral services are typically available through Old Harbor funeral homes?

Funeral homes in Old Harbor typically offer basic services such as direct burials, cremations, and memorials, often with a focus on community and cultural traditions, including those of the Alutiiq people. Due to limited resources, full-service funerals may require coordination with facilities in Kodiak. Many providers emphasize personalized, simple arrangements that respect local customs and the practicalities of island life.

Q4.Are there any local resources in Old Harbor for pre-planning a funeral?

Yes, residents can pre-plan with local funeral homes or through organizations like the Old Harbor Native Corporation, which may assist with cemetery plots or cultural considerations. Pre-planning is especially valuable here to address transport and supply challenges, and it helps ensure your wishes align with Alaska's legal requirements and family needs in this remote setting.

Q5.How should I choose a funeral home in Old Harbor, and what questions should I ask?

Choose a funeral home in Old Harbor by considering their experience with local logistics, cultural sensitivity, and availability for 24/7 support in this isolated area. Ask about their partnerships for transport to/from the island, costs for basic services under Alaska's Funeral Rule, and how they incorporate Alutiiq or other community traditions. Personal recommendations from within the village are often very helpful.

Understanding your local options is the first step. In Old Harbor and the surrounding Kodiak Archipelago, cremation services typically involve coordination with a funeral home or provider, often located in Kodiak City. These professionals can handle all necessary arrangements, including transportation from Old Harbor, completing vital paperwork like the death certificate and cremation authorization, and the cremation process itself. It's important to ask questions about their specific procedures, especially regarding logistics to and from our island community, to ensure a smooth experience. Many providers offer direct cremation, which includes the essential services without a formal ceremony, as well as options for memorial services before or after the cremation.

Planning a cremation service allows for deeply personal tributes that reflect your loved one's connection to this beautiful place. You might choose to hold a gathering at the Old Harbor Community Center, a private home, or outdoors at a cherished spot overlooking the harbor. The ashes, or cremated remains, can be kept in an urn, scattered in a meaningful location following local and state regulations, or even incorporated into unique memorials like reef balls or jewelry. Taking the time to consider what feels most respectful and healing for your family is a crucial part of the process.

As you reach out to providers, we encourage you to do so with a list of considerations. Inquire about costs upfront to understand the full pricing, including any transportation fees to or from the island. Ask about the timeline for the entire process and how they will communicate with you. Most importantly, choose a service that treats you with the empathy and respect you deserve. In a small community like ours, word-of-mouth recommendations from friends or local spiritual leaders can be invaluable in finding a trusted partner.
